Some Wholesaling Advice

James Martin
Posted

Hey all, my name is James and I'm just getting in to wholesaling. I understand the concept, and have some resources to help me, but I don't know how to find a wholesaleable house in reality. How can I find more houses to wholesale? Where do I find buyers?

Dont worry about the buyers, once you have a deal on the line you will start getting ideas. The deals- if you want to get a wholesale deal under market you have to find someone who is more worried about selling fast than losing a bunch of money. These are typicaly on the foreclosure list, vacant homes, inherited homes, divorces, etc. The issue is that a lot of people are hitting these list. I still get deals from these lists from time to time so in my opinion its worth it. I have had the most success in terms of time / deals closed with Driving for dollars.
